Covering the fundamentals of mathematical modeling in engineering systems, this text focuses on integration and feedback. Designed for introductory courses, it discusses the dynamics of mechanical, electrical, thermal, fluid and mixed systems. It illustrates the similarities among these systems by emphasizing state-space models, which also facilitate programming on high-speed digital computers. In addition, the text includes older, conventional system models, such as input-output differential equations, transfer functions and frequency response graphs.
